For those who don't know, Brick Bypass is a script that allows you to defy rules applied to bricks, such as being 'buried', 'unstable', floating, or being placed inside of other bricks. Brick Bypass allows you to turn these off.

Also, yes, this mod works by using RTB preferences, with different checkboxes for different brick limits, so that you can turn off only certain limits while leaving others still in place, such as floating bricks. If you turn off all of the brick limits, you are completely free of all brick limits except the brick grid, and can essentially do whatever you want.
